Lady Hornets’ Pyles sets school record in 3,200

BRIDGEPORT — The Elkins Middle School track teams opened the season this past Saturday in the Connect-Bridgeport Invitational. Clara Pyles won the 3,200 and set a new Elkins Middle School record with a time of 11:50.52. The other first-place finisher for the Lady Hornets, who tied East Fairmont and Ritchie County for second in the meet with 66 points, was Isabella Drain-White (discus, 73-11). Grand slam helps WVU take series against Arizona State

Sometimes the difference is just one swing. Sean Smith was that one swing for West Virginia baseball Sunday night in Arizona. After five innings of a pitching master class from Arizona State’s Kole Klecker, he worked his way into a jam, loading the bases with one out. Smith took the plate. With a 2-2 count, Smith took Klecker’s next pitch for a ride to right center. It looked like it’d at least be a gapper, but it lifted over the fence to clear the bases, finally getting WVU on the board, and its first lead 4-1.
